When running a business, you need to revise your business plan time to time and pivot if needed. Why? Because your initial plan and ideas might not work as you wish. Not giving up is important but giving up when you have to is also a good characteristic of a businessman. As a business owner, you need to have a clear vision for your business. Understanding your company, its structure, products and services are essential. Besides these basic things, you must have a market analysis of your competitors. How you are going to market your business, what are your financial projections, you need to have a detailed plan including these too. Usually, you can rely on your business plan for at least 3-5 years. But it doesn’t mean you don’t have to recheck it. If you feel something needs to be changed, do not think twice to do that. Consider how your business is doing currently and take any necessary measures to improve your business. Gather information for a business loan Maybe you are not in need of a loan. But who knows what will happen in the future right? So, it’s better to be prepared. That way, you don’t need to panic if something happens and you only have to resort to the plan you have put together. So, what information do you need?
  • Business licenses, if applicable
  • Personal and business tax information
  • Personal and business bank statements
  • Income statement and revenue information
  • Detailed financial projections
If you need to borrow a large sum of money, you may have to provide a collateral. So prepare something beforehand you can use as collateral, such as your home or vehicle. Focus on profitability and set a savings goal Majority of business owners focus on earning back the money they spent. This is something you need to change. Your focus must be on making your business profitable. If you invest money in the wrong way, you will end up having problems with the cash flow. It’s because they grow too quickly and hire too many employees and do not have enough revenue to pay them. So, you need to revise your financial plan and pay attention to every little expense. When you do that, you need to assess your marketing plan, build your projection from the bottom and find your breaking point by checking the results. You do not necessarily need a perfect plan but it needs to make a profit. In addition to making a profit, you need to save. So, you need to have a savings goal that is measurable, achievable and timely. It can be keeping an emergency fund. You can automate the saving process to make sure the process is done properly. Only withdraw a portion of your paycheck, 5 percent for example, and directly deposit the rest into a savings account. Employing a cash accounting method can be beneficial in every aspect. It records your expenses when cash is paid out to suppliers, vendors and other third parties irrespective of when those expenses were incurred. So, if you purchase something on credit in February and paid cash or check in March, it will be counted as an expense made in March. So, This method is simple, straight-forward and has tax benefits. Evaluate your business processes. If you are using a paper-based invoicing process, you can consider switching to a cloud-based system. It will save your money and resources and also you can send invoices electronically and receive the payment immediately. Banks prefer companies who use the credit they provide. So, even if you are economically strong, consider using at least a little of your credit line. Evaluate your product and services from time to time. Assess their performing and get-rid of products that have been continuously under-performing. Your products and services have to be timely and demanding. Make sure they are fit for the current market. Monitor your monthly expenses and create a budget. Try to cut costs if possible even if you have a stable revenue. Seeking advice from a professional to plan and prepare finances might be helpful to take decisions in a correct and legal way.
